    • Any difference between this one and the XL besides capacity?

      • +3

        XL has a digital temperature setting and timer goes up to 1 hour. It has 2100w power. The viva has two mechanical dials one for temp and one for timer that only goes to 30 mins. It has 1425w power. I have the small one and found the size ok. If you need to cook for more than 2, you probably need the big one.
